Introduction to Theta Fuel

Theta Fuel (TFUEL) is the operational token that powers the Theta blockchain, a decentralized network built specifically for video streaming and delivery. Acting as the "gas" of the system, TFUEL facilitates the transactions and operations necessary to make decentralized video infrastructure possible. Users spend TFUEL to relay video streams on the network, deploy smart contracts, and interact with the protocols. Meanwhile, the governance token Theta (THETA) is used for staking and securing the network. This dual-token model allows the Theta Network to separate staking activities that secure the blockchain from the operational transactions that power video delivery. The supply of THETA is fixed at 1 billion, while TFUEL has an annual inflation rate of 5% that is adjustable based on network needs. Theta introduced TFUEL as a scalable operational token that enables the high transaction throughput required for decentralized video streaming, without impacting network security.

Understanding Theta Network

The Theta Network is a blockchain protocol designed to decentralize video streaming and data delivery. It utilizes a dual-token ecosystem with Theta (THETA) and Theta Fuel (TFUEL) tokens serving different roles. TFUEL powers operations on the network as a utility token - it is used to pay relayers to share video streams, deploy smart contracts, set up caching nodes, and interact with decentralized apps (DApps) including NFT and DeFi services. A key component is the Theta Edge Network, a distributed peer-to-peer network where users share spare bandwidth and computing resources in exchange for TFUEL rewards. This edge caching ensures high-quality video delivery without expensive infrastructure. Theta Network's approach has gained industry support through its governance council which includes Google, Samsung and Sony. With advisors from YouTube and Twitch, Theta aims to disrupt the traditional video streaming and content delivery network (CDN) landscapes by providing a more efficient, cost-effective and engaging environment for creators and consumers. Its decentralized architecture and dual-token model incentivize participation on both sides of the marketplace.

Theta Fuel (TFUEL) Tokenomics

fTheta Fuel (TFUEL) is the operational token that powers the Theta blockchain protocol, which is designed to improve video streaming quality and reliability through decentralized bandwidth sharing. The initial distribution of TFUEL was tied to holdings of the governance token Theta Token (THETA), with a 5:1 airdrop ratio upon Theta mainnet launch. This seeded an initial circulating supply of 5 billion TFUEL. The protocol aims for a 5% annual inflation rate to compensate network participants for security and operations, with the potential to adjust the rate via governance if needed to maintain utility and value. As a utility token, TFUEL is earned by users sharing video bandwidth and is used to pay for transactions and smart contracts on the network. The circulating supply is therefore dynamic based on protocol rules that incentivize contribution. The tokenomics are designed to support the network's growth while keeping TFUEL's value aligned with its utility.

Usage and Utility of TFUEL

TFUEL is the operational token that powers the Theta blockchain protocol, which is designed to improve video streaming and data delivery by incentivizing users to share excess bandwidth and computing resources. Within the Theta ecosystem, TFUEL has multiple essential functions. It acts as a payment method for relayers who contribute networking infrastructure to support video streaming. Relayers earn TFUEL as a reward for providing connectivity and bandwidth. TFUEL also facilitates smart contract operations on the Theta blockchain, similar to how gas works on Ethereum. Additionally, TFUEL incentivizes regular users to share their devices' resources in order to earn rewards. Users can then utilize TFUEL for decentralized apps, NFT marketplaces, and other services built on the Theta network. As an operational token with critical roles in bandwidth sharing, payments, smart contracts, and governance, TFUEL has significant utility and usage potential as the Theta ecosystem continues expanding.

Strategic Partnerships and Validator Network

Theta Network has established strategic partnerships with major technology and entertainment companies including Google, Samsung, Sony, Binance, and Blockchain Ventures. These industry giants serve as enterprise validators and members of Theta's governance council, playing an instrumental role in the consensus process and evolution of the network. The involvement of these reputable organizations validates the potential of Theta to transform video streaming and data delivery through blockchain-powered incentives. Additionally, Theta benefits from the support of experienced advisors such as Steve Chen, co-founder of YouTube, and Justin Kan of Twitch. This high-profile network of partners and advisors brings valuable real-world expertise, brand credibility, and decentralization to the governance and security of Theta Fuel and the underlying protocol. With the backing of these strategic partners and validators, Theta is positioned to achieve wider adoption and success in its mission to improve infrastructure for video delivery and edge computing around the globe.

Future Developments and Roadmap

Theta Fuel has an extensive development roadmap focused on decentralizing video delivery and data storage. A major upcoming milestone is the launch of Theta EdgeCloud, a decentralized cloud computing platform designed to provide cost-effective infrastructure for video streaming, AI, and other data-intensive applications. Another key innovation in progress is the Theta Metachain, which aims to connect various blockchain subchains to enable a more scalable and interoperable network. This technology could provide a robust foundation for Web3 businesses seeking to build on decentralized infrastructure. Additionally, the Mainnet 4.0 upgrade promises improvements to scalability, security, and user engagement. With features that could profoundly impact Web3 projects, Mainnet 4.0 may transform how businesses operate with blockchain technology. As Theta continues executing its ambitious roadmap, developments like decentralized cloud services, interconnected subchains, and better infrastructure for developers have potential to spur adoption not just of Theta but of decentralized apps more broadly.

Theta Fuel's Technological Advancements

Theta Fuel has been making significant strides in technology. The team has lowered the stake requirement for running a validator node, making it more accessible for users. They've also introduced the Alpha Preview version of the Theta EdgeStore, a decentralized storage network for the permanent web. Furthermore, the Theta Video API now supports Edge Livestream ingest service, a step towards completely decentralized streaming.

Theta Fuel's Partnerships and Collaborations

Theta Fuel has been expanding its partnerships and collaborations. Tad Ro from Pluto TV and Zhen Xiao, a Professor of Computer Science at Peking University, have joined the Theta Metachain Council and Theta's advisory board respectively. Additionally, several companies including Immersive Enterprise Laboratories, Symbiote Creatives, and Replay have joined Theta Metachain as launch partners. Theta has also partnered with InfStones, a blockchain infrastructure provider, to provide developers with a robust node management platform.

Theta Fuel's Community and Ecosystem Growth

Theta Fuel is actively working on growing its community and ecosystem. They plan to unstake 30 million THETA tokens from their treasury to fund core protocol development, community development, and user adoption. Simon Piazolo, founder and CEO of OpenTheta NFT marketplace, has become Theta's first Developer Advocate, supporting Theta developers with their ecosystem projects. Theta has also announced the winners of the Q1 2022 Theta Hackathon, further encouraging development within the Theta ecosystem.

Theta Fuel's Recognition and Achievements

Theta Fuel has been recognized for its innovative work. Theta Labs has been awarded a US Patent for their decentralized Edge Network. ChainSmith, a management tool for the creation and deployment of subchains on the Theta Network, won the Grand Prize at the Theta Hackathon. Theta has also integrated the WalletConnect protocol in their wallet to support DApp developers.
